Summary
Important: kernel security update
Details

The kernel packages contain the Linux kernel, the core of any Linux operating system.

Security Fix(es):

  • kernel: mptcp: fix slab-use-after-free in __inet_lookup_established (CVE-2026-31669)

  • kernel: xen/privcmd: fix double free via VMA splitting (CVE-2026-31787)

  • kernel: Buffer overflow in drivers/xen/sys-hypervisor.c (CVE-2026-31786)

  • kernel: wifi: brcmfmac: validate bsscfg indices in IF events (CVE-2026-43110)

  • kernel: netfilter: flowtable: strictly check for maximum number of actions (CVE-2026-43329)

  • kernel: Bluetooth: hci_event: fix potential UAF in SSP passkey handlers (CVE-2026-46056)

  • kernel: wifi: mac80211: drop stray 'static' from fast-RX rx_result (CVE-2026-46152)

  • kernel: wifi: mac80211: remove station if connection prep fails (CVE-2026-46125)

For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, acknowledgments,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section.
